Dehydration
A condition resulting from excessive loss of body water, leading to imbalances in essential minerals and electrolytes.
Ptosis
The drooping or falling of the upper eyelid, which can be due to various causes including nerve damage, muscle diseases, or congenital conditions.
Ectropion
A condition where the eyelid turns outward, exposing the inner eyelid and eyeball, which can lead to irritation and discomfort.
Mobility Issues
Difficulties in moving around, which can range from minor challenges to complete inability to move without assistance.
